I am writing to raise a concern regarding an advert posted on the Spar Wonderboom Junction Facebook page. The advert has been posted several times, including again today while I am writing this email. The advert advertised chicken gizzards at R26.99 per kg. I travelled from Pretoria West on Saturday to purchase 3 kg of these gizzards. When I arrived at the store, I was told that the gizzards were not available at that price. I was told that they were R49.99 per kg. I spoke to Maurice and Manie (spelling not confirmed). I was informed that the gizzards advertised at R26.99 were not available at Wonderboom Junction and that the special was intended for the Polokwane store. I was also told that the advert is a generic advert posted on their Facebook page, without a disclaimer indicating that the special does not apply to the Wonderboom Junction store. I follow a lot of Spar pages on Facebook, and all that I follow didn’t have this generic advert. They make sure that their customers do not waste time and petrol travelling to their shops for non-existent adverts. I find this situation disappointing and misleading, especially after travelling a long distance based on an advert posted by the store itself. I would appreciate clarity on whether this practice aligns with Spar’s standards for customer communication and advertising.
